Here you will find the menu of Mia's in Pryor. At the moment, there are 62 dishes and drinks on the menu.

Nestled comfortably along Highway 69 south of Pryor Creek, this local eatery boasts 19 years of community loyalty, offering a cozy yet casual dining experience. Known for its hearty meatballs and traditional favorites, the restaurant delivers home-style Italian food that caters to local tastes, sometimes lacking in robust seasoning. Highlights include sizable portions, fresh salads, and inviting breadsticks. While some patrons found the service sluggish during busy times, others enjoyed attentive staff and delicious steak options. For visitors seeking comfort and value, this restaurant remains a solid choice, especially for a satisfying meal after a long day.

This venue definitely rates as good enough . Located within walking distance of the Hampton Inn. One side of the restaurant is more like a restaurant while the other side is the bar which allows smoking. The people there seem to be locals and are quite friendly including the barmaid. I ordered the combo appetizer which was quite breaded, fried, yet filling. Also very reasonably priced. The bar selection is a bit limited. I believe the only scotch they had was Dewar white label for $5. They also seem to have a full menu which was reasonable.
